I moved to Delaware 10 months ago and when I needed my hair done, sometimes braids sometimes a bleached short cut, I tried StyleSeat and chose random stylists with good reviews that were near me. I was disappointed every time and started going an hour and a half back to trusted stylists in Maryland. But yesterday I stumbled on this business in Yelp. I called and Natalie was able to see me in one day. I liked her already. I arrived on time and she started right away. Another surprise. Anyway many hours later she finished my box braids and I was very happy. A skilled stylist who starts on time and delivers excellent results. I highly recommend this hard worker.

There's no denying that balayage is having a moment. This modern hair coloring technique has taken the beauty world by storm, and it's easy to see why. Balayage is a French word meaning "to sweep" or "to paint", and that's exactly what the colorist does.
